780+ // This needs to match the logic in makeunicodedata.py
781+ // which constructs the quickcheck data.
782+ typedef enum {YES = 0 , MAYBE = 1 , NO = 2 } QuickcheckResult ;
783+
784+ /* Run the Unicode normalization "quickcheck" algorithm.
785+ *
786+ * Return YES or NO if quickcheck determines the input is certainly
787+ * normalized or certainly not, and MAYBE if quickcheck is unable to
788+ * tell.
789+ *
790+ * If `yes_only` is true, then return MAYBE as soon as we determine
791+ * the answer is not YES.
792+ *
793+ * For background and details on the algorithm, see UAX #15:
794+ * https://www.unicode.org/reports/tr15/#Detecting_Normalization_Forms
795+ */
796+ static QuickcheckResult
797+ is_normalized_quickcheck (PyObject * self , PyObject * input ,
798+ int nfc , int k , bool yes_only )
